Hologic (HOLX) 2025 Conference Transcript
2025-05-20 14:30
Hologic (HOLX) 2025 Conference Summary Company Overview - Hologic is a medical technology company focused on women's health care, structured into three primary divisions: diagnostics, breast health, and surgical business [4][5] Financial Performance and Guidance - For Q2, Hologic delivered revenue and EPS at the high end of guidance, maintaining full-year revenue guidance despite headwinds from China and favorable FX [7][8] - EPS guidance was reduced by $0.10 due to expected tariff impacts [8] - Tariff headwinds are estimated at $20 to $25 million per quarter, primarily affecting manufacturing in Costa Rica [10][15] Tariff and Policy Impacts - Approximately two-thirds of the tariff impact relates to Costa Rica, with only 15% from China [15] - Hologic is exploring mitigation strategies, including product flows and pricing adjustments [15][16] - The company is relatively insulated from potential Medicaid cuts, as less than 20% of its payer mix is Medicaid [20] Market Dynamics and Opportunities - The USPSTF draft guidelines on cervical cancer screening have clarified concerns regarding reimbursement for Hologic's tests [19] - The company sees potential tailwinds from the LDT testing environment, which may enhance the use of its Panther Fusion platform [21][22] - Hologic's respiratory business has grown to approximately $100 million globally, indicating ongoing opportunities in this area [30] Competitive Positioning - Hologic holds significant market shares in various segments, including over 70% in STD testing and 80% in mammography [26][31] - The company is leveraging its existing customer relationships and technology to drive growth in its divisions [34][35] M&A and Capital Deployment Strategy - Hologic has a strong balance sheet with over $1.5 billion in cash and is focused on deploying free cash flow primarily towards M&A [38] - Recent acquisitions, such as Gynasonics and EndoMag, align with Hologic's existing divisions and expertise [39] - The company prioritizes revenue growth in its M&A strategy, with a focus on assets that can enhance gross margins over time [46][48] Growth Outlook - Hologic aims for mid-single-digit revenue growth, with breast health expected to grow at the lower end of this range due to its service revenue model [50][51] - The company has historically achieved a CAGR close to 5% over the past decade, indicating potential for consistent growth despite market fluctuations [54] China Market Strategy - Hologic's presence in China is minimal, accounting for less than 2% of overall sales, and the company is currently on the sidelines regarding expansion in this market [62][63] Cost Structure and Efficiency - Hologic is continuously evaluating its manufacturing footprint for optimization and potential cost reductions, especially post-pandemic [65][66] - The company has made significant investments in automation for its molecular diagnostics manufacturing, enhancing capacity without incurring additional costs [67] Conclusion - Hologic is well-positioned in the women's health market, with strong financial performance, strategic growth initiatives, and a focus on leveraging its competitive advantages to drive future success [69]
